The power of the Fed comes from its role as the nation's central bank and its responsibilities and powers to conduct monetary policy. The Fed's monetary policy actions have a direct effect on the level of interest rates, the availability of credit and the supply of money all of which have a direct impact on financial markets and institutions and more importantly on the level of economic activity and the rate of inflation in the economy.
To make the story even more interesting all of this awesome power, the Fed is privately owned by the banks that are members of the Federal Reserve System. As a result the Fed is not a government agency and is remarkably free from presidential and congressional pressure.
